Output acc40da65b37a80c2d2b5e3a823fe3cd2e16d88177981916d82a955116263212:66

value
8388608
script pubkey
OP_0 OP_PUSHBYTES_20 1afa52b2d8b47aa3718fc8fb420bf296cef3446a
address
bc1qrta99vkck3a2xuv0era5yzljjm80x3r2vvskn5
transaction
acc40da65b37a80c2d2b5e3a823fe3cd2e16d88177981916d82a955116263212
spent
true